免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app加h5

在移动互联网时代,APP已经成为人们生活中不可或缺的一部分。但是,随着移动端越来越多的网站和应用,APP的市场份额开始下滑,而H5则逐渐成为了新的热点。那么,如何将APP和H5结合起来呢?

一、什么是H5

H5全称为HTML5,是一种新的Web标准,相较于之前的HTML4.01和XHTML1.0,H5具有更加丰富的语义化标签、多媒体元素、语音识别、地理定位等新特性。H5的出现极大地丰富了Web应用的表现形式,也为移动端应用提供了更多的可能性。

二、为什么要将APP和H5结合

1. 提升用户体验

APP和H5各有优势,APP可以提供更好的性能和体验,H5则更具灵活性和易更新性。将两者结合起来,可以让用户获得更好的体验,并且更方便地获取最新的内容。

2. 降低开发成本

APP的开发成本较高,需要专业的开发人员和技术支持。而H5则可以通过简单的HTML、CSS和JavaScript编写,开发成本更低。将APP和H5结合,可以降低APP的开发成本,同时也可以更快地推出新功能。

3. 增加用户粘性

APP和H5结合,可以让用户更方便地获取最新的内容和功能,并且也可以增加用户的粘性。通过APP中的链接,用户可以直接跳转到H5页面,进行更多的操作和交互。

三、如何将APP和H5结合

1. 嵌入式H5页面

在APP中嵌入H5页面是最常见的方式。通过WebView控件,可以将H5页面嵌入到APP中,并且可以通过JavaScript和Native之间的交互,实现更多的功能和交互。这种方式可以让APP具有更好的灵活性和易更新性。

2. H5应用嵌入

将H5应用嵌入到APP中,是一种更加独立的方式。通过H5应用嵌入,可以让APP获得更多的功能和体验,同时也可以更好地与用户进行交互和沟通。这种方式可以让APP更加丰富和多样化。

3. 原生应用与H5应用混合

原生应用和H5应用混合的方式,可以让APP具有更好的性能和体验,同时也可以更好地展示H5应用的特性。这种方式可以让APP更加强大和多样化,同时也可以提高用户的满意度和粘性。

四、总结

将APP和H5结合,可以提升用户体验、降低开发成本、增加用户粘性。通过嵌入式H5页面、H5应用嵌入和原生应用与H5应用混合等方式,可以实现APP和H5的结合。在移动互联网时代,APP和H5的结合已经成为了趋势,相信随着技术的不断发展,这种趋势也会越来越明显。


相关知识:
web前端开发框架后
Web前端开发框架是一种能够帮助开发人员快速开发Web应用程序的工具,它可以提供一些基础功能和代码库,帮助开发人员更快地构建出高质量的Web应用程序。本文将从原理和详细介绍两个方面来介绍Web前端开发框架。一、Web前端开发框架的原理Web前端开发框架的原
2023-04-06
ios和h5混合开发
iOS和H5混合开发是指将原生iOS应用和Web技术相结合,以达到更好的用户体验和更高的开发效率。在这种开发模式下,iOS应用通过WebView加载H5页面,以实现更加灵活的交互和UI设计,同时也可以充分利用Web技术的优势,如跨平台、动态更新等。下面将详
2023-04-06
h5应用
HTML5应用是指基于HTML5技术开发的应用程序。HTML5是一种标准,它提供了一些新的特性和API,可以让开发者创建更加丰富、交互性更好的Web应用程序。HTML5应用可以在各种设备上运行,包括电脑、手机、平板电脑等等。HTML5应用的原理是基于Web
2023-04-06
小说软件封装
小说软件封装是一种将小说内容和阅读软件打包在一起的技术,使得用户可以在不需要安装阅读软件的情况下,直接阅读小说。这种技术被广泛应用于各种电子书和小说网站,为用户提供了方便快捷的阅读体验。小说软件封装的原理是将小说内容和阅读软件打包在一起,形成一个独立的可执
2023-04-06
android 相机开发
Android 相机开发是一个非常重要的领域,因为相机应用是 Android 系统中非常常见的应用之一。本文将介绍 Android 相机开发的原理和详细步骤。1. 相机硬件在了解 Android 相机开发之前,我们需要先了解相机硬件的基本原理。相机硬件通常
2023-04-06
APP应用封装
APP应用封装是将一个已经开发好的应用程序打包成一个独立的安装包,可以在不同操作系统和平台上运行。应用封装的原理是将应用程序和相关的资源文件打包成一个整体,通过特定的工具将其转化为可执行的安装包。应用封装的主要目的是让应用程序更容易分发和安装,同时也可以增
2023-04-06
webapp项目
WebApp是指基于Web技术开发的应用程序,它不需要安装,通过浏览器即可访问。WebApp项目是指基于Web技术开发的应用程序的开发过程。WebApp项目开发的主要目的是为了能够在移动设备上提供更好的用户体验。本文将介绍WebApp项目的原理和详细介绍。
2023-04-06
html转apk代码
HTML转APK是将HTML5网页应用打包成Android应用的过程,这种转换方式可以让开发人员在不学习Java或Kotlin等编程语言的情况下,将HTML5应用打包成APK,从而实现在Android系统上的运行。下面我们来详细介绍一下HTML转APK的原
2023-04-06
做app的
做app的原理或详细介绍随着智能手机的普及,移动应用程序(App)的开发越来越受到关注。App是一种可以安装在移动设备上的软件,它可以帮助用户完成各种任务,例如购物、社交、游戏等。本文将介绍App的原理和开发过程。App的原理App是一种基于移动操作系统的
2023-04-06
vue app开发调试
Vue是一种流行的JavaScript框架,用于构建交互式Web应用程序。Vue应用程序可以在开发和生产环境中进行调试。在本文中,我们将深入了解Vue应用程序的开发和调试。Vue应用程序的开发和调试可以使用多种工具。以下是最常用的工具:1. Vue Dev
2023-04-06
菜鸟应用自建app
自建APP是指在没有编程基础的情况下,通过一些在线工具或平台,自己设计、制作并上线自己的APP。这种方式适用于个人或小型企业,可以快速实现自己的APP梦想。一、自建APP的原理自建APP的原理是利用一些在线工具或平台,通过拖拽式的操作,选择自己需要的元素和
2023-04-06
html5移动web开发框架
HTML5移动Web开发框架是一种能够帮助开发者快速构建移动Web应用程序的工具。这些框架提供了一系列的组件和工具,帮助开发者快速创建具有丰富交互性和高度可定制化的移动应用。本文将对HTML5移动Web开发框架进行详细介绍。一、HTML5移动Web开发框架
2023-04-06
©2015-2021 成都七扇门科技有限公司 yimenapp.cn  川公网安备 51019002001185号 蜀ICP备17005078号